Manila Water Co  (PHS:MWC) 10-Year RORE % Explanation

Return on Retained Earnings (RORE) is important to investors because it reveals a company's efficiency and growth potential. A higher RORE indicates a higher return. A high RORE indicates that the company should reinvest profits into the business. A lower RORE suggests that the company should distribute profits to shareholders by paying out dividends, since those dollars aren't generating much additional growth for the company.

There are a several different ways to arrive at the Return on Retained Earnings. The simplest way to calculate it is by using published information on Earnings per Share (EPS) and Dividend per Share (DPS) over a selected period. Here, 10-year period is chosen.

Be Aware

Please keep in mind that the RORE is relative to the nature of the business and its competitors. If another company in the same sector is producing a lower return on retained earnings, it doesn’t necessarily mean it’s a bad investment. It may just suggest the company is older and no longer in a high growth stage. At such a stage in the business cycle, it would be expected to see a lower RORE and higher dividend payout.

Manila Water Co 10-Year RORE % Calculation

Manila Water Co's 10-Year RORE %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

10-Year RORE %=( Most Recent EPS (Diluted)- First Period EPS (Diluted) )/( Cumulative EPS (Diluted) for 10-year -Cumulative Dividends per Share for 10-year )
=( 5.63-1.943 )/( 25.683-9.137 )
=3.687/16.546
=22.28 %

Manila Water Co Business Description

Manila Water Co Inc holds the exclusive right to provide water and used water services in the East Zone of Metro Manila under a concession agreement with the Metropolitan Waterworks and Sewerage System. The company delivers water treatment, distribution, sewerage, and sanitation services to a large population across residential, commercial, and industrial customers. Its service area covers several cities and municipalities in Metro Manila and nearby parts of Rizal, including urban centers such as Makati, Pasig, Quezon City, Taguig, and Marikina, along with surrounding towns.
